This is a fully remote position, open to applicants in Washington.
• Perform behavioral evaluations and create tailored ABA treatment plans.
• Offer clinical oversight and direction to behavior technicians executing programs.
• Track client advancement and modify treatment plans as necessary.
• Work together with caregivers and multidisciplinary teams to achieve treatment objectives.
• Keep precise records and ensure services comply with ethical and clinical standards.
• Current BCBA certification in good standing.
• Master's degree in Behavior Analysis, Psychology, Education, or a related discipline.
• Preferred experience in delivering ABA services to individuals with autism or developmental disabilities.
• Excellent communication and organizational abilities.
• Fully remote position with adaptable scheduling.
• No minimum or maximum caseload limits.
• Absence of non-compete agreements.
• LBA Expansion Program offering support and reimbursement for acquiring additional state licensure.
• A dedicated BCBA Success Manager to provide continuous support and help ensure clinical and professional achievement.
• Paid CEUs (as indicated in the job title).
